UNT One O'Clock Lab Band
The One O'Clock Lab Band, under the direction of Alan Baylock, is the premier performing ensemble of the University of North Texas jazz studies program. With seven Grammy® nominations in its history, the One O'Clock Lab Band is noted for exceptional individual musicianship and tight ensemble performance.
